What Are Cookies?
Cookies are small text files that are stored on your device when you visit a website. They help websites remember information about your visit, making it easier to revisit and making the site more useful to you. Cookies can be set by the website you visit (first-party cookies) or by third parties (third-party cookies).

Managing Cookies in Your Browser
Each browser has different procedures for managing cookies. Here are links to help pages for popular browsers:
- Chrome: Settings > Privacy and Security > Cookies and other site data
- Firefox: Options > Privacy & Security > Cookies and Site Data
- Safari: Preferences > Privacy > Cookies and website data
- Edge: Settings > Privacy, search, and services > Cookies and site permissions
